Product Introduction

Overview

The SN74LS125ADR2 is a quad 1-bit buffer/driver with 3-state outputs, manufactured by Motorola. This component is part of the LS series and is designed for use in digital logic applications. It features true output and is housed in a 14-pin SOIC package, making it suitable for surface-mount technology (SMT). The device is widely used in industrial control systems, consumer electronics, and automotive applications due to its reliability and performance.

Applications

The SN74LS125ADR2 is ideal for a variety of applications, including industrial control systems, where it ensures reliable signal buffering and driving. It is also used in consumer electronics for logic level shifting and in automotive electronics for robust signal handling. Its 3-state outputs make it suitable for bus-oriented systems, where multiple devices share a common data bus.
